It's the most wonderful time of the year: Santacon 2009


Holiday prematurity. It's Fall's downside. Instead of basking in the early-morning delight of a time change, or the shovel-free mornings and easy commutes, we rush towards distant holidays with hasty fervor, tinseling the tree even before those dang Tootsie Rolls have disappeared from the Halloween candy leftover pile.

It's the two-month-long holiday binge I've come to call: HallowThanksgivingMas.

And I've learned not to fight it. Instead, I just try to go with the holiday flow. Ride a mashed potato cloud all the way to Christmas.

In that spirit comes Santacon 2009. You may recall the Santa force from last year (Here comes Santacon, there goes Santacon )

Santas from all over Southern Maine will congregate for an evening of good cheer and bar loitering, beginning at 4 pm December 5th at Empire Dine & Dance in Portland. The spirited parade will continue through downtown, with pitstops along the way for refueling and belly jiggling.



Maybe it's too early to think "Santa."

Maybe Thanksgiving has earned its due too and is sick and tired of being treated like a forgotten middle child who's forced to invent a fake boyfriend name George Glass just to get a bit of airtime.

Or maybe it's just a tryptophan speed bump on the way to Santatown.

For more of the Santacon details, see the Portland Santacon event page on Facebook.
